Abstract

An actuating drive for moving a movable furniture part includes at least one actuating arm pivotally mounted about a pivoting axis for moving the movable furniture part, a spring device for applying a force to the actuating arm, and a transmission mechanism for transmitting a force of the spring device to the actuating arm. The transmission mechanism includes an actuating portion motionally coupled to the actuating arm, a setting contour arranged on the actuating portion, and a pressure portion pressurized by the spring device. The pressure portion is displaceable along the setting contour upon a movement of the actuating arm. An adjustment device is provided by which a position of the setting contour relative to the actuating portion can be adjusted.

Claims (32)

1. An actuating drive for moving a movable furniture part,

said actuating drive comprising:

an actuating arm which is pivotally mounted about a pivoting axis for moving the movable furniture part,

a spring device for applying a force to the actuating arm,

a transmission mechanism for transmitting the force of the spring device to the actuating arm, the transmission mechanism including:

an actuating portion which is motionally coupled to the actuating arm;

a setting contour arranged on the actuating portion; and

a pressure portion which is pressurized by the spring device, the pressure portion being displaceable along the setting contour upon a movement of the actuating arm; and

an adjustment device configured to adjust a position of the setting contour relative to the actuating portion so as to adjust a maximum level of an amount of the force of the spring device transmitted to the actuating arm.

2.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the adjustment device has an automatic locking configuration.

3.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the adjustment device is configured to continuously adjust a position of the setting contour.

4.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the adjustment device is configured to convert a rotational movement of an adjustment wheel into a longitudinal movement of the setting contour.

5.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the actuating portion has a guide along which the setting contour is adjustably arranged, wherein a guide element connected to the setting contour is adjustably arranged along the guide.

6. The actuating drive according to claim 5 , further comprising a spring element configured to press the guide element of the setting contour against the guide of the actuating portion.

7.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the adjustment device, is configured to variably adjust pre-stressing of the spring device and/or torque progression acting on the actuating arm.

8.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the spring device includes a helical spring.

9. The actuating drive according to claim 8 , wherein the helical spring is a compression spring.

10.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the pressure portion is in the form of a pivotally mounted pressure roller.

11.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the actuating portion includes two or more components connected to one another.

12. The actuating drive according to claim 1 , wherein the setting contour includes two or more discs connected to one another.

13. An arrangement comprising a movable furniture part and the actuating drive according to claim 1 for moving the movable furniture part.

14. An actuating drive for moving a movable furniture part, said actuating drive comprising:

an actuating arm which is pivotally mounted about a pivoting axis for moving the movable furniture part,

a spring device for applying a force to the actuating arm,

a transmission mechanism for transmitting the force of the spring device to the actuating arm, the transmission mechanism including:

an actuating portion which is motionally coupled to the actuating arm;

a setting contour arranged on the actuating portion; and

a pressure portion which is pressurized by the spring device, the pressure portion being displaceable along the setting contour upon a movement of the actuating arm; and

an adjustment device configured to adjust a position of the setting contour relative to the actuating portion so as to adjust the force of the spring device transmitted to the actuating arm;

wherein the adjustment device is configured to convert a rotational movement of an adjustment wheel into a longitudinal movement of the setting contour, and

wherein the adjustment device includes a bearing portion to be driven along a threaded section by rotating the adjustment wheel, the setting contour being movement-coupled to the bearing portion.

15. The actuating drive according to claim 14 , wherein the threaded section is arranged in a play-free manner in an axial direction by a wedge element which is acted upon by a spring element.
